The General Superintendent of Assemblies of God, Ghana, Rev. Stephen Wengam, accompanied by the Executive Presbytery, has arrived in Banjul, The Gambia, for a one-week Apostolic and Missions Visit.

The delegation comprises Rev. Godwin Tito Agyei, Assistant General Superintendent; Rev. Ernest Birikorang, General Secretary; Rev. Simon Abu Baba, General Treasurer; and Rev. Dr. Freeman Osei Tete, Head of Operations at the General Headquarters of Assemblies of God, Ghana.

The team was warmly received at the airport by a delegation led by the National Head of The Gambia Assemblies of God Mission, Rev. Paul Ampofo Williams.

During the visit, Rev. Wengam and the delegation will minister in various local churches across The Gambia, participate in the National Pastors and Leaders Conference, officiate the ordination and credentialing of pastors, and hold high-level strategic meetings with the national leadership of the church to strengthen the mission work.

The Gambia is the first international mission field established by Assemblies of God, Ghana. The mission was pioneered over three decades ago under the leadership of the late Rev. Simon Asore, former General Superintendent of Assemblies of God, Ghana. The first National Head of the mission was Rev. (Rtd.) Jerry Adjorlolo.

Today, the mission continues to grow with missionaries from Assemblies of God USA and Brazil serving alongside the Ghana Assemblies of God Mission in The Gambia.

This marks the first time the entire Executive Presbytery of Assemblies of God, Ghana has undertaken an official visit to The Gambia Assemblies of God Mission.

Expressing his excitement, the National Head, Rev. Paul Ampofo Williams, described the visit as historic and said it would further strengthen the partnership and accelerate the advancement of the Gospel in The Gambia.
